Course Content

• **Understanding Farmer Needs and Challenges:** Emphasizing active listening and demonstrating empathy to build rapport and address concerns effectively. This includes understanding the unique pressures faced by farmers, such as weather patterns, market fluctuations, and regulatory changes.
• **Effective Communication Techniques for Difficult Conversations:** Mastering clear, concise communication, including non-verbal cues and conflict resolution strategies. This is crucial in handling complaints and disagreements constructively.
• **Conflict Resolution and Negotiation Skills:** Learning proven strategies for de-escalating tense situations, finding common ground, and achieving mutually agreeable solutions. This includes using appropriate negotiation tactics in handling challenging customer interactions.
• **Product Knowledge and Expertise (Agri-business):** Possessing in-depth understanding of products, services, and industry best practices allows for confident and accurate responses to customer questions and concerns. This builds trust and credibility.
• **Handling Complaints and Feedback (Customer Service):** Developing a systematic approach to handling complaints, including gathering information, acknowledging customer feelings, and providing timely and appropriate resolutions. This includes following internal procedures for complaint resolution.
• **Stress Management and Emotional Intelligence:** Developing coping mechanisms for dealing with stressful customer interactions and maintaining composure under pressure. This is essential for effective customer service in the agri-business sector.
• **Professionalism and Ethical Conduct in Agri-business:** Maintaining a high level of professionalism, demonstrating integrity, and acting ethically in all interactions with difficult customers. This is vital for building long-term customer relationships.
• **Documentation and Record Keeping:** Maintaining detailed and accurate records of all customer interactions, including complaints, resolutions, and follow-up actions. This helps track progress, improve processes, and protect the business.

Handling Difficult Customers in Agri-business

Navigating challenging customer interactions is crucial for success in the competitive UK agri-business sector. Effective communication, empathy, and problem-solving skills are paramount. Understanding the customer's perspective and addressing their concerns promptly and professionally can turn a negative experience into a positive one, fostering loyalty and repeat business.

Agri-Business Career Roles (UK) Description
Agricultural Consultant / Farm Advisor Providing expert advice on crop management, livestock farming, and sustainable agricultural practices. Requires strong problem-solving skills to address farmer concerns effectively.
Agricultural Sales Representative / Account Manager Building relationships with farmers and other stakeholders, selling agricultural products and services, and managing customer accounts. Exceptional communication skills are essential for handling difficult customer interactions.
Farm Manager Overseeing day-to-day farm operations, managing staff, and handling customer relationships regarding product supply and quality. Requires strong leadership and conflict resolution skills.
Agri-Business Analyst Analyzing market trends, providing data-driven insights, and supporting decision-making processes related to customer needs and market demands. Excellent analytical and communication skills are key.
